Israeli Tanks shell PA Intelligence HQ in Salfit
March, 03 2002

IDF tanks are shelling the Palstinian Authority's General Intelligence Service headquarters in the West Bank village of Salfit at this hour.

There are no reports of casualties, Israel Radio reports.

The shelling comes in the wake of this morning's lethal shooting attacks on a civilian convoy and soldiers at an army roadblock nearby.

Nine Israelis were killed - seven soldiers and two civilians - and at at least six are wounded after Palestinians opened fire at the roadblock, close to the Samaria community of Ofra.

Mar 3: Ten Israelis were killed and 5 injured when terrorists opened fire at 7:00 Sunday morning at an IDF roadblock north of Ofra in Samaria. The Fatah Al-Aqsa Martyrs Brigade claimed responsibility for the attack.

Mar 3: One Israeli was killed and 4 injured Sunday morning when a Palestinian gunman opened fire near the Kissufim crossing in the Gaza Strip. The Islamic Jihad and Tanzim claimed responsibility for the attack.

Mar 2: Ten people were killed and over 50 were injured in a suicide bombing at 19:15 on Saturday evening near a yeshiva in the ultra-Orthodox Beit Yisrael neighborhood in the center of Jerusalem where people had gathered for a bar-mitzva celebration. The terrorist detonated the bomb next to a group of women waiting with their baby carriages for their husbands to leave the nearby synagogue. The Fatah Al-Aqsa Martyrs Brigade took responsibility for the attack.

The victims of the suicide bombing in Jerualem: - Shlomo Nehmad (40), his wife Gafnit (32), and their daughters Shiraz (7) and Liran (3), of Rishon Lezion; - Shaul Nehmad (15), nephew of Shlomo and Gafnit; - Tzofit Eliyahu (23) and her son Ya'akov (7 months), of Jerusalem; - Lidor Ilan (12) and his sister Oriya (18 months), of Jerusalem. - The name of the 10th victim, who died of his injuries on Sunday, has not yet been released.

Mar 2: The bullet-ridden body of Jerusalem police detective Chief-Supt. Moshe Dayan, 46, of Ma'aleh Adumim, was discovered Saturday evening next to his trail motorcycle, near the Mar Saba Monastery in the Judean Desert. Tanzim claimed responsibility for the attack.

Kassam II rocket confiscated by IDF in Balata refugee camp (Mar 1)

IDF forces have redeployed outside the Balata and Jenin refugee camps, from which the majority of recent terrorist attacks have emanaged. In the course of operation which began on February 28, St.-Sgt. Haim Bachar, 20, of Tel Aviv and Sgt. Ya'acov Avni, 20, of Kiryat Ata were killed by Palestinian fire. - IDF Spokesman - Feb 28, 2002
